Bond Settlement Clerk
A job in financial institutions or securities companies responsible for clerical processing of bond interest calculations and principal repayments, accurate ledger recording, and balance reconciliation.
Financial clerk
An office job responsible for voucher processing, form creation, and fund management related to the financial activities of companies or organizations.
Jig and Tool Management Clerk
The Jig and Tool Management Clerk handles inventory management, ordering, calibration, and maintenance of jigs and tools used in manufacturing sites, supporting the stable operation of production lines.
Materials Management Clerk
A clerical role in manufacturing or distribution industries that manages material inventories, places orders, coordinates inbound and outbound shipments, and maintains an appropriate material supply system.
Payment Disbursement Clerk
A job in a company's accounting department or office responsible for payment and disbursement tasks such as voucher organization and invoice processing.
Vehicle Management Section Clerk
Clerical position that manages vehicles such as cars and trucks using ledgers, handles maintenance inspections, and adjusts operation schedules.
Securities clerk
Clerical position in the back office of a securities company, responsible for handling customer trade order reception and entry, account management, settlement processing, etc.
Consumer Finance Reception Clerk
Clerical position at a consumer finance company, handling loan application reception, contract procedures, inquiry responses, etc., as front desk staff.
Consumables Disbursement Clerk
Clerical role responsible for disbursement, inventory management, and accounting processing of corporate consumables.
Disbursement and Bookkeeping Clerk
A job that handles daily accounting tasks such as cash disbursement and voucher entry.
